Proving once and for all that alcohol might as well be a performance enhancing drug – Ladies and Gentlemen, I give you Jaguar Shark:

Composed of mostly the same line-up as New Jersey’s Hidden In Plain View (Mike Saffert, Chris Amato, Jay Snyder and Derek Reilly – plus non-HIPV guitarist, Jim Richardi), Jaguar Shark makes no attempts to cash in on what the kids are listening to these days.  These grizzly, unfortunate looking souls understand that they don’t belong in your Hot Topic stores or your Alternative Press magazine spreads along side bands like All Time Low.

No sir, this is a band that has taken a long hard look at itself… and afterwards, needed a stiff drink and a chance to blow off some steam.

What you end up with is unapologetic punk rock.  It’s not pretty.  It never should’ve been pretty in the first place.  Loud guitars and gravelly vocals with gang chants in the chorus.  And beer.  Lots and lots of beer.  They just recorded an EP over the past weekend – and from what I hear, it was a rager of a time, fueled by Pabst Blue Ribbon.  The result is closer to Jawbreaker and Small Brown Bike than today’s hardcore/punk mashup bands like Set Your Goals.
